hmmm, could also be a low sensitivity region if the region around the eyes doesn't have coil coverage. I would try putting a line of control points in the white matter going from anterior and moving posteriorly until the drop-off is not that big (i.e. until the T1.mgz has voxels==110 in the whi

Hi, No problem - thanks for coming back to me. Imaging was carried out with a GE Excite II 3-T scanner using an eight- channel phased array coil. We acquired coronal 3D-T1 weighted fast spoiled gradient echo (FSPGR) (0.94 × 0.94 × 1.1 mm) which is what I am plugging into Freesurfer. There is act
